Abstract:
In a liquid crystal display device in which one pixel is divided into the plurality of subpixels, a narrow picture-frame is realized by decreasing a wiring region without reducing a display quality. One of two sub-pixel portions includes a second transistor (TB) having a gate connected to a first scanning signal line (GL) and having a source connected to a data signal line (SL), a pixel electrode (EB) connected to a drain of the second transistor (TB), a liquid crystal capacitance (ClcB) formed by a common electrode (41) and the pixel electrode (EB), a third transistor (TC) having a gate connected to a second scanning signal line (G2L) and having a source connected to a line SEL, a capacitance electrode (EC) connected to a drain of the third transistor (TC), and a capacitance (Cl) formed by the pixel electrode (EB) and the capacitance electrode (EC). A high potential and a low potential are alternately provided to the line SEL for each one frame. The second scanning signal line (G2L) is selected after the first scanning signal line (GL) is selected.
